FEDERAL COMMUNICATIONS COMMISSION

 
Notice of Public Information Collection(s) Being Reviewed by the 
Federal Communications Commission, Comments Requested

October 28, 2003.
SUMMARY: The Federal Communications Commission, as part of its 
continuing effort to reduce paperwork burden invites the general public 
and other Federal agencies to take this opportunity to comment on the 
following information collection(s), as required by the Paperwork 
Reduction Act (PRA) of 1995, Pub. L. No. 104-13. An agency may not 
conduct or sponsor a collection of information unless it displays a 
currently valid control number. No person shall be subject to any 
penalty for failing to comply with a collection of information subject 
to the Paperwork Reduction Act that does not display a valid control 
number. Comments are requested concerning (a) whether the proposed 
collection of information is necessary for the proper performance of 
the functions of the Commission, including whether the information 
shall have practical utility; (b) the accuracy of the Commission's 
burden estimate; (c) ways to enhance the quality, utility, and clarity 
of the information collected; and (d) ways to minimize the burden of 
the collection of information on the respondents, including the use of 
automated collection techniques or other forms of information 
technology.

SUPPLEMENTARY INFORMATION:
    OMB Control No.: 3060-0804.
    Title: Universal Service-Health Care Providers Universal Service 
Program.
    Form No.: FCC Forms 465, 466, 466-A, and 467.
    Type of Review: Revision of a currently approved collection.
    Respondents: Business and other for-profit, not-for-profit 
institutions.
    Number of Respondents: 12,800.
    Estimated Time Per Response: 1.5-2.5 hours.
    Frequency of Response: On occasion reporting requirement, and third 
party disclosure requirement.
    Total Annual Burden: 16,000 hours.
    Total Annual Cost: N/A.
    Needs and Use: The Commission is considering changes to the Rural 
Health Care universal support mechanism in a pending Order. These 
potential changes could affect the respondent pool. We are anticipating 
the possibility of adjusting the total annual responses and burden. 
Therefore, we are revising FCC Forms 465, 466, 466-A and 467.
